Autonomous Mobile Robots Optimize Fulfillment Processes in Bens

Amsterdam/Bensheim, 12 November.2025 - Locus Robotics, the global leader in flexible, AI-driven warehouse automation using autonomous mobile robots (AMRs), today announced the successful implementation of its LocusOne™ platform at MSK Pharma Group. The robotics solution will take over the central orchestration and management of 48 AMRs. This will continuously improve task distribution, route planning, and resource utilization, enabling efficient, scalable, and data-driven warehouse operations 

Headquartered in Heppenheim, MSK Pharma Group is a full-service provider offering comprehensive solutions for the pharmaceutical and healthcare industries. The company supplies pharmacies, pharmaceutical wholesalers, and healthcare facilities. To efficiently handle growing order volumes while reliably meeting strict GDP and GMP requirements in pharmaceutical logistics—from seamless temperature control and traceability to validated processes and maximum product safety—MSK Pharma Group has chosen Locus Robotics’ automation solutions. 

The family-owned company has been successfully using Locus Robotics in its two logistics centers in Bensheim, which together cover an area of 28,000 m², for the past six months. The autonomous robots assist employees with order picking and significantly increase efficiency through a high degree of automation. As a result, more orders can be processed per day while reducing the processing time per order. Thanks to the support of the mobile robot fleet, offered by Locus under a highly flexible Robots-as-a-Service (RaaS) model, order processing is now much more efficient. This benefits both partners and their customers: pharmaceuticals and healthcare products reach their destination faster, while employees benefit from ergonomically optimized workflows, with noticeably reduced walking distances, lifting, and bending tasks. 

Greater Flexibility and Scalability with LocusONE 

A unique aspect of the project is the centralized control of two physically separate warehouse buildings. By using the data-driven LocusONE automation platform, the robot fleet can be flexibly deployed across locations, raising both flexibility and scalability to a new level.

 About MSK Pharma Group 

MSK Pharma Group is a full-service provider for the pharmaceutical and healthcare sectors, based in Heppenheim and Bensheim, Germany. Successfully operating in the market for over 25 years, the company offers its partners customized logistics solutions, packaging, consulting, and quality management. With state-of-the-art infrastructure, including a logistics center of approximately 35,000 m², and the highest quality standards, MSK Pharma Group ensures that pharmaceuticals and healthcare products are delivered quickly, reliably, and in compliance with strict safety and regulatory requirements across Europe.
